Cavity-mediated Bose-Einstein condensates (BECs) systems,[1-5] particularly the system of BEC trapped in a double well (DW) coupling to a driven cavity mode,have been theoretically investigated in recent years.[6-8] It is found that the cavity-field alters the locations and the amount of stationary points and causes new motional modes of the Bose-Josephson junction (B J J),and the causation of these phenomena is the nonlinearity of cavity-field-induced tilt.[6]It is also shown that the cavity mode not only interacts with the condensates and modifies their motions,but also carries the population information of the atoms as the intra-cavity-photons leaking out of the cavity.Therefore,the nonlinearity arising from atomcavity field interaction can promote the Josephson oscillation and has an important role in causing the pseudo-self-trapping,self-organization and collapserevival adequately.
